#inner-page-wrapper>.container{width:100%}#content .aios-communities .entry{line-height:1.5}#content .aios-communities .entry-title{margin-top:18px;margin-bottom:30px}#content p{margin:0}#content .community-featured-image{position:relative;width:100%;float:none;margin:0 0 32px}#content .community-featured-image canvas{display:block;margin:0 auto;width:100%;background-repeat:no-repeat;background-position:center center;background-size:cover;min-height:302px;max-height:302px}#content .community-featured-image img{margin:0 auto;-o-object-fit:cover;object-fit:cover;-o-object-position:center center;object-position:center center;position:absolute;top:0;left:0;width:100%;max-width:100%;height:100%;display:block}#content .community-mobile-title{display:block;position:relative}#content .community-title{line-height:1;margin-top:0;text-align:left;display:none}#content .community-cta{display:block;position:relative;margin-top:37px}#content .community-cta a{display:inline-block;border:1px solid var(--aios-communities-cta-color);text-decoration:none;padding:19px 40px;transition:all .6s ease!important;color:var(--aios-communities-cta-color);font-size:12px;font-weight:700;line-height:normal;letter-spacing:.72px;text-transform:uppercase}#content .community-cta a:hover{background:var(--aios-communities-primary-color);border-color:var(--aios-communities-primary-color);color:#fff}#content .community-properties{margin-top:100px}#content .aci-results-panorama-controls,#content .aci-results-panorama-filter{display:none}#listings-results .listings-list.mobile-active,#listings-results .listings-grid.mobile-active,#listings-results .listings-table.mobile-active{display:none!important}#listings-results .listings-grid{display:block!important}#listings-results .listings-grid .listings-footer span{font-size:12px;font-weight:300;line-height:1;letter-spacing:1.2px;text-transform:none}#listings-results .listings-grid .listings-col{padding:0}#listings-results .listings-grid .listings-col:not(:last-child){margin-bottom:2px}#listings-results .listings-top{display:none}#listings-results .listings-top+div{margin-top:0}#listings-results .listings-sort{margin-top:0}#listings-results .listings-pagination{margin-top:40px}#listings-results .aios-custom-ihomefinder-template-credits.mt-lg{margin-top:35px}#listings-results .aios-custom-ihomefinder-template-poweredby,#listings-results .aios-custom-ihomefinder-template-disclaimer{font-size:13px;font-weight:400;line-height:21px;letter-spacing:.39px;text-align:center}#listings-results .aios-custom-ihomefinder-template-poweredby{font-weight:700}#listings-results .ihf-board-update-text{margin:30px 0}@media screen and (min-width: 600px){#listings-results .listings-grid{margin-left:0;margin-right:0}}@media screen and (min-width: 744px){#content .community-featured-image{margin:0 0 40px}#content .community-cta{margin-top:33px}#content .community-properties{margin-top:114px}#listings-results .ihf-board-update-text{margin:20px 0}}@media screen and (min-width: 1024px){#content .aios-communities .entry{margin-top:30px}#content .aios-communities .entry-title{margin-top:0;margin-bottom:30px}#content .community-featured-image{margin:0 44px 15px 0;width:46.611%;float:left}#content .community-featured-image canvas{min-height:534px;max-height:534px}#content .community-mobile-title{display:none}#content .community-title{display:block}#content .community-cta{margin-top:47px}#content .community-properties{margin-top:105px}#listings-results .listings-grid{display:flex!important}#listings-results .listings-grid .listings-col{padding:1px}#listings-results .listings-grid .listings-col:not(:last-child){margin-bottom:0}#listings-results .listings-pagination{margin-top:50px}#listings-results .aios-custom-ihomefinder-template-credits.mt-lg{margin-top:42px}#listings-results .aios-custom-ihomefinder-template-poweredby,#listings-results .aios-custom-ihomefinder-template-disclaimer{text-align:left}}@media screen and (min-width: 1280px){#content .community-featured-image{margin:0 60px 15px 0;width:48.426%}#content .community-featured-image canvas{min-height:515px;max-height:515px}#content .community-cta a{font-size:13px;letter-spacing:.78px;padding:19px 26px}#content .community-properties{margin-top:103px}#listings-results .aios-custom-ihomefinder-template-credits{width:100%;max-width:1028px;margin:0 auto}#listings-results .ihf-board-update-text{margin:16px 0}}
